In Syd, we are gastronomically deprived in the way of decent street latino food, so since arriving in NYC one of my first missions was to get something con yum in mah belleh. Soon enough I have made one of the finest discoveries that is still yet to become the next queue down Houston…. Macondo!

Starting off, the vibe was somewhere down the Yucatan mixed in with Barcelonetta Beach. The drinks were of the more creative versions of margharitas, the tamarindo+tequila cocktail is a must while your sharing the calamari with the honey aoli…. and lets not miss out on the plantain balls with cuban slow cooked pork. Another winner was the Buenos Aires Cocas (flat bread) – Marinaded skirt steak, rocket, jalapeno, onions, cabrales cheese and chimichurri… Yummo!! I could go on and on, so for those who live near by (Houston and Allen) get in before you wait 2 hours (the word hasn’t hit as yet) and for those o/s read the menu and salivate discreetly.
